## Deploying Snackpath

Quick notes for the eng sync: Snackpath (our vending-machine restock planner) deploys via the usual pipeline — merge to main, wait for the solver tests, then promote. Rollouts are canaried against the Fieldrow depot fleet first, since their machines report telemetry most reliably. If restock suggestions look weird post-deploy, roll back before the drivers load trucks at 06:00. The planner currently runs with the config below.

service settings:
TAMAX_PIN=5943
TAMAX_TENANT=novok
TAMAX_METRICS_HOST=metrics.tamax.merlaqtech.example
TAMAX_SEAL=seal_282c499c
TAMAX_STANDBY_TEAM=olieth

## Snapshot Testing Basics

Support staff triaging UI regressions should know that every component in the Pinefold design system has a stored snapshot in the Glassmark service. When a customer reports a visual glitch, you can pull the last-known-good render and diff it against the current build before escalating. Snapshot pulls go through the internal diff API, which requires authentication even for read-only queries. Use the shared support key shown below.

gateway credential: zpat7_wu4aBVX

Escalation: Weather-alert fan-out (Skyhollow)

If fan-out latency exceeds 90 seconds or the Skyhollow queue depth passes 50k, page the messaging duty rotation. Partial delivery to a single region can wait for business hours; multi-region stalls cannot. Capture the fan-out run ID before restarting workers. For anything involving dropped severe-weather alerts, escalate straight to the service owner.

escalation mailbox, hafop-hahap: oliok@sivrelsoft.internal